electrum-personal-server

Maximally lightweight electrum server for a single user
git clone https://git.parazyd.org/electrum-personal-server
Log | Files | Refs | README

commit 24c86243af355a98f29e57182ccb6d58f1e1fb28
parent b44609228923f2b7c19926dcaedfca88b5f3a9af
Author: chris-belcher <chris-belcher@users.noreply.github.com>
Date:   Fri,  8 May 2020 23:16:30 +0100

Remove deprecated rescan script

Diffstat:
Melectrumpersonalserver/server/common.py | 31-------------------------------
Msetup.py | 1-
2 files changed, 0 insertions(+), 32 deletions(-)

diff --git a/electrumpersonalserver/server/common.py b/electrumpersonalserver/server/common.py @@ -486,37 +486,6 @@ def rescan_script(logger, rpc, rescan_date): rpc.call("rescanblockchain", [height]) logger.info("end") -def rescan_main(): - opts = parse_args() - - try: - config = RawConfigParser() - config.read(opts.config_file) - config.options("master-public-keys") - except NoSectionError: - print("ERROR: Non-existant configuration file {}".format( - opts.config_file)) - return - logger = logging.getLogger('ELECTRUMPERSONALSERVER') - logger, logfilename = logger_config(logger, config) - logger.info('Starting Electrum Personal Server rescan script') - logger.info('Logging to ' + logfilename) - logger.warning("The seperate rescan script is deprecated, use " + - "`electrum-personal-server --rescan` instead.") - try: - rpc_u = config.get("bitcoin-rpc", "rpc_user") - rpc_p = config.get("bitcoin-rpc", "rpc_password") - except NoOptionError: - rpc_u, rpc_p = obtain_rpc_username_password(config.get( - "bitcoin-rpc", "datadir")) - if rpc_u == None: - return - rpc = JsonRpc(host = config.get("bitcoin-rpc", "host"), - port = int(config.get("bitcoin-rpc", "port")), - user = rpc_u, password = rpc_p, - wallet_filename=config.get("bitcoin-rpc", "wallet_filename").strip()) - rescan_script(logger, rpc) - if __name__ == "__main__": #entry point for pyinstaller executable main() diff --git a/setup.py b/setup.py @@ -13,7 +13,6 @@ setup( entry_points={ "console_scripts": [ "electrum-personal-server = electrumpersonalserver.server.common:main", - "electrum-personal-server-rescan = electrumpersonalserver.server.common:rescan_main", ] }, package_data={"electrumpersonalserver": ["certs/*"]},